1.2 Information we collect from you automatically when you use our Services

When you interact with our Platform or use our Services, we automatically collect the following information about you:

  • Device Information. We collect device-specific information such as operating system version, your device make and model and name of the mobile network that you are using. We assign an internal identifier to your device and associate all of this information with your Tedder Global account.
  • Location information. If you post an item on our Platform, we automatically collect and process information about your actual location. We use various technologies to determine location, including IP address, GPS, Wi-Fi access points and mobile towers. Your location data allows you to see user items near you and helps you in posting items within your location.
  • Client and Log data. Technical details, including the Internet Protocol (IP) address of your device, time zone and operating system. We will also store your login information (registration date, date of last password change, date of last successful login), type and version of your browser.
  • Usage Information. We collect information about your activity on our Platform which includes a date and time stamp of each visit, advertisement banners or content that you clicked, your interaction with such advertisements, clickstream information, duration of your visit and the order in which you visit the content on our Platform.
  • Cookies. If you access the Services through a web browser, we use cookies to manage our users’ sessions, to store your preferences and language selection and to deliver you relevant advertisements. Cookies are small text files transferred by a web server to the hard drive of your device. Cookies may be used to collect the date and time of your visit, your browsing history, your preferences, and your username. You can set your browser to refuse all or some cookies, or to alert you when websites set or access cookies. If you disable or refuse cookies, please note that some parts of our Services/Platform may become inaccessible or not function properly.
    Most web browsers are set to accept cookies by default. You can usually choose to set your browser to remove or reject browser cookies. Please note that if you choose to remove or reject cookies, this could affect the availability and functionality of our Platforms. Please note that not all tracking will stop even if you delete cookies.
  • Analytics. We use Google Analytics, which uses cookies and similar technologies to collect and analyze information about use of the Services and report on activities and trends. This service may also collect information regarding the use of other websites, apps and online resources.

5.2 Response Timing and Format

We endeavor to respond promptly to verifiable consumer requests, and in any case no longer than forty-five (45) days from the date of such request. If we require more time, we will inform you of the reason and extension period in writing.

Any disclosures we provide will only cover the 12-month period preceding the verifiable consumer request’s receipt. The response we provide will also explain, if applicable, any reasons we are not able to comply with all or any portion of such request. For personal information access requests, we endeavor to provide the information in a portable format that is readily useable and should allow you to transmit the information from one entity to another entity without hindrance, specifically in “.csv” files.

We do not charge a fee to process or respond to your verifiable consumer request unless it is excessive, repetitive, or manifestly unfounded. If we determine that the request warrants a fee, we will tell you why we made that decision and provide you with a cost estimate before completing your request.
